Output dec558ea89894a460f25f98d953b6a68b11fd3c0fb7b3137b9f3d2ab18ba839f:1

value
388053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bd4001d123762beff6fc26f201c5aa7a8b62db8 OP_EQUAL
address
3ESMpFsbs39yZoqsnq5ZFUuVcVBPRPjpsk
transaction
dec558ea89894a460f25f98d953b6a68b11fd3c0fb7b3137b9f3d2ab18ba839f
spent
true